Claims
- 1. A ball valve capable of withstanding high pressure comprising:
- a valve body having threads adjacent a first end, an internal annular sealing surface, a first internal shoulder, a second internal shoulder, said second shoulder being located closer to said first end than said first shoulder;
- a ball having an axial flow passage, said ball being disposed within said valve body and spaced from said first and second ends;
- a support ring abutting against said first shoulder;
- a sealing ring abutting said support ring and said ball;
- a comb disk spring positioned adjacent said sealing ring, said comb disk spring having an apex at an inner radius and a base at an outer radius, said apex being closer to said ball than said base is to said ball;
- a compression ring having a first flat surface extending radially and an arcuate surface opposite said first flat surface, said compression ring abutting against said second shoulder;
- a fitting having threads mating with said threads of said valve body, said fitting having an annular support surface with an outside diameter less than the inside diameter of said compression ring, said compression ring extending around said support surface, said fitting having a shoulder with an outside diameter less than the internal diameter of said internal annular sealing surface; and
- an O-ring extending circumferentially around said support surface and abutting against said support surface and said valve body sealing surface.
- 2. The ball valve according to claim 1 wherein said support surface extends axially inward beyond said second shoulder.
- 3. The ball valve according to claim 1 wherein said disk comb spring abuts against an end of said support surface and said flat surface of said compression ring.
- 4. The ball valve according to claim 1 wherein said O-ring is preloaded by said compression ring, the accurate surface of said compression ring being in contact with said O-ring and causing said O-ring to deform radially outward and inward.
- 5. The ball valve according to claim 1 wherein said sealing ring includes an annular recess extending radially and an annular sealing ring shoulder portion extending radially to have a radial width.
- 6. The ball valve according to claim 5 wherein said first flat surface of said compression ring has a radial width greater than the radial height of said second shoulder and the radial width of said sealing ring shoulder combined.
- 7. The ball valve according to claim 1, further including a backup ring extending circumferentially around said support surface and abutting against said support surface and said internal annular sealing surface at respective inside and outside surfaces and abutting against said shoulder of said fitting and said O-ring.
- 8. A ball valve capable of withstanding high pressure comprising:
- a valve body means for retaining a ball, said valve body means including internal threads adjacent a first end;
- a first shoulder means within said valve body for retaining a support ring;
- a second shoulder means within said valve body for retaining a compression ring, said compression ring having a flat, radially extending surface abutting against said second shoulder means and an arcuate surface opposite said flat surface;
- a sealing ring means for forming a seal around said ball, said sealing ring means being within said valve body and abutting against said ball;
- a spring means abutting against said sealing ring means for biasing said sealing ring means towards said ball;
- a fitting means threadably coupled to said valve body for retaining said spring means in said valve body, said fitting means including a flat end surface for retaining said sealing ring means in against said ball;
- an annular, smooth support surface means for retaining a sealing ring assembly, said support surface extending through said compression ring, said arcuate surface of said compression ring abutting against said sealing ring assembly; and
- a third shoulder means for retaining said sealing ring assembly, said third shoulder means abutting against said sealing ring assembly.
- 9. The valve according to claim 8 wherein said smooth support surface means extends from said fitting.
- 10. The valve according to claim 9 wherein said third shoulder means extends from said fitting and is adjacent said smooth support surface.
- 11. The valve according to claim 8 wherein said sealing ring means includes a sealing shoulder for retaining said spring means.
- 12. The valve according to claim 11 wherein said flat surface of said compression ring has a height higher than the combined height of said second shoulder means and said sealing ring shoulder means.
- 13. The valve according to claim 11 wherein said spring means being positioned between said sealing ring and said compression ring and contacting said sealing ring and said compression ring.
- 14. The valve according to claim 13 wherein said spring means is a comb disk spring.
